Output 317175934945751fd4683585a41c30ebe229d1cebe3f07f7ddf85d52a0318c81:6

value
1114720000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 203e1b2fca75495368ef745e23d1665a78b50e3c OP_EQUAL
address
34dVwtxTkbQJsudCLJK5ojqg2VwaPSrUjc
transaction
317175934945751fd4683585a41c30ebe229d1cebe3f07f7ddf85d52a0318c81
spent
true